    Blast and adjacent area

    Your player is incorrect. As long as the blast is adjacent to the origin square and does not include the origin square, you can place the blast wherever you want.

    The Correct Procedure to Die

    The DC 10 Heal check doesn't allow the character to use a healing surge, it allows him to use a second wind. If he's already used his second wind during the encounter, that DC 10 Heal check won't help him.

    Skill check during combat - minor or free action?

    It's whatever kind of action the skill would normally be. That's why each skill use tells you right at the top of the description what kind of action it is (e.g. monster knowledge requires no action, identifying a ritual with Arcana is a standard action, etc.)
